At the moment you can:
- Add / Move / Delete object in a region
- Raise / Lower / Texture of the terrain
- Apply / Remove Water / Ice
- You can force block walk or force walkable terrain (in case there is a slop blocked tiles)
- Change environment
- Create / Delete / Clone region
- Create a minimap for your new region
- Enable RefRegion in your client / database
- Add / Enable / Disable music in certain region

How to use ?

- Extract Media.pk2, Data.pk2, Particles.pk2, Map.pk2, Music.pk2
- Open your client folder
- If there is a message "Before any action, please press this button, it's important !" click on "Rebuild NVM"
- Copy all your "Data/navmesh" folder inside your "ServerFiles/Data/navmesh"

Sure ! That’s the idea, take a look at the third video I put in the post. The tool generate the whole nvm file from 0. It detects if there is an open region (N S E W) to link edge, if not -1. Also create add detect cross region object. etc..

I still have one issue with really big object like the big tree in Arabia map. Have to work with rigid files, in what I know there is still some issue. Will try to do that asap
